Ikebana International Chapter #65 of Saint Petersburg will hold its 63nd Annual Exhibition January 20-21, 2024 at the Treasure Island Community Center. Free and open to the public, this elaborate exhibition of Japanese floral design, known as ikebana, will feature more than fifty stunning flower arrangements, all created by members of the chapter. This ancient Japanese art of bringing life to flowers, always reflects the person who created it. Every arrangement hopes to touch the heart of the person who views it. This year’s theme is Curves and Angles. Those attending can expect to see flowers arranged in many kinds of containers, using both natural elements and some surprising sculptural components. Look for innovative uses of wire, plastic, paper and, of course, flowers and branches.
